As we just discovered via a Twitter post, it appears that the Chinese smartphone giant, Realme, is gearing up to unveil a new Realme Pad Mini global market soon.

Recall that last year, the smartphone giant unveiled its first tablet globally and subsequently, earlier this month, unveiled its second tablet, the Realme Pad mini, in the Philippines market only.

Also Read

However, a Twitter post by @yabhishekhd this morning revealed that the upcoming Realme Pad Mini had been sighted on the Flipkart and Realme India websites ahead of the official release. Therefore, suggesting that the Realme Pad Mini is coming to the global and sub-continent market soon.

Similarly, reports have revealed that the upcoming Realme Pad Mini is an 8.7-inch LCD with a resolution of 1340 x 800 pixels. Likewise, the tablet is expected to be powered by the Unisoc T616, which has an octa-core processor and a Mali-G57 MP1 GPU. The processor is combined with 3GB/4GB RAM and 32GB/64GB of storage capacity.

In addition, the upcoming Mini Pad will feature a single 8MP f/2.0 camera at the back, which is placed in a rectangular module. A 5MP selfie camera with an f/2.2 aperture is located on the front. Under the hood, the slate houses a 6,400 mAh battery that supports 18W fast charging and reverse charging through a USB-C connector. The Realme Pad mini has Bluetooth 5.0 and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ac compatibility for connectivity. A 3.5 mm audio jack is also included.
